What are Vancouver’s monthly temperature and rainfall averages?

Vancouver’s weather is shaped by the Pacific Ocean and surrounding mountains, giving it the mildest winters in Canada. January averages range from 1°C to 7°C, while July sees highs near 22°C. Rainfall peaks from November through March, with December typically the wettest month (around 180 mm). Summer months—June through August—are the driest, often with less than 40 mm of rain per month. When is the best time to visit Vancouver for good weather?

Late spring and early autumn offer the best balance of warmth and low rainfall. The weather in Vancouver in May and June is particularly pleasant: May averages 9°C to 17°C with moderate rain, while June warms to 12°C–20°C and sees fewer wet days. If you’re checking the weather in Vancouver in May in Celsius, expect daytime highs around 17°C. Warmest monthJuly (avg. high 22°C)
Coldest monthJanuary (avg. low 1°C)
Wettest monthDecember (avg. 180 mm rain)
Driest monthJuly (avg. 35 mm rain)
What is the weather in Vancouver in March in Celsius?

March in Vancouver averages 4°C to 11°C, with about 115 mm of rain. It’s still a wet month, but days grow longer and cherry blossoms begin to appear.

Does Vancouver ever get snow?

Snow is rare in Vancouver’s lowlands—typically 5–10 cm per year, often melting within a day. Higher elevations like Grouse Mountain receive regular snowfall for skiing.

How do Vancouver’s monthly averages compare to Toronto’s?

Vancouver is milder year-round than Toronto, with cooler summers and much warmer winters. Toronto has hotter, humid summers and colder, snowier winters. See Toronto Weather for details.
